What Is A Visa Gift Card?
A Visa gift card is a prepaid card that you can use like cash. You load a specific amount onto the card, and it can be spent until that balance runs out. These cards can be used for online shopping or in-store purchases, making them versatile.
How Do Visa Gift Cards Work?
Using a Visa gift card is straightforward. You simply swipe it at checkout or enter the card details for online purchases. Each time you make a transaction, the amount is deducted from the card’s balance.
Keep in mind that some merchants may place a hold on funds, which can affect your available balance. It’s wise to know your card’s balance before making large purchases to avoid any surprises.
Where Can You Get Visa Gift Cards?
You can purchase Visa gift cards from various retailers, including grocery stores, online shops, and banks. They come in different denominations, usually ranging from $20 to $500. Look for options that suit your gifting needs.
What Are The Limitations?
Visa gift cards have some restrictions. They can’t be used to pay bills or for recurring payments. Additionally, certain merchants may not accept them for online transactions, especially if they require a zip code or billing address.

Linking A Visa Gift Card To Venmo
Linking a Visa gift card to Venmo is straightforward. This method allows you to use your gift card for payments. You can buy items or send money easily. Understanding how to add your gift card helps you use it effectively.
Follow the simple steps below to link your Visa gift card. Enjoy the convenience of using your card on Venmo.
Steps To Add A Visa Gift Card
- Open the Venmo app on your device.
- Tap on the “☰” icon in the top-left corner.
- Select “Settings” from the menu.
- Choose “Payment Methods.”
- Tap “Add bank or card.”
- Select “Card.”
- Enter your Visa gift card details.
- Save the information to complete the process.
Common Errors And How To Fix Them
Sometimes, users face issues while adding their gift cards. Here are some common problems and solutions.
- Card Not Accepted: Ensure the card is activated.
- Incorrect Details: Double-check the card number and expiration date.
- Insufficient Funds: Make sure the card has enough balance.
- Technical Glitches: Restart the app and try again.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can You Link A Visa Gift Card To Venmo?
Yes, you can link a Visa gift card to Venmo. However, the card must be registered with a billing address. This registration helps Venmo verify the card. Make sure your card has a balance and is not expired for successful transactions.
Are There Fees For Using Visa Gift Cards On Venmo?
Using a Visa gift card on Venmo may incur fees. Venmo typically charges a percentage for instant transfers. Always check the terms and conditions of your gift card. Being aware of potential fees helps you manage costs effectively.
How Do I Add A Visa Gift Card To Venmo?
To add a Visa gift card, go to your Venmo account. Select the “Payment Methods” option and choose “Add Bank or Card. ” Enter your card details and billing address. After verification, your card will be linked for transactions.
What If My Visa Gift Card Doesn’t Work On Venmo?
If your Visa gift card doesn’t work, check its balance first. Ensure the card is registered with a billing address. Sometimes, expired or blocked cards won’t work. If issues persist, contact Venmo or the card issuer for assistance.
